3.Effects of arsenic trioxode and adriamycin on survivin expression in (hepatocellular) carcinoma cell line HepG2
Chinese Journal of General Surgery 1997;0(06):-
Objective To investigate potential mechanism of arsenic trioxide (As2O3) and/or adriamycin (ADM) induces apoptosis in hepatocellular carcinoma (HCC) cells. Methods Human hepatocellular (carcinoma) cells, HepG2, were treated with As2O3 combined with/without ADM in various concentrations for various time, and then the expression of survivin was detected by immunocytochemistry and RT-PCR (respectively). Results (1)Before the cells were interfered with drugs, survivin was highly expressed in HepG2 cells. (2)Expression of survivin was reduced in cells treated with various concentrations of As2O3 or ADM , and the reduction was dependent on durg concentration and time, these two factors were interrelated. (3)Expression of survivin was reduced more markedly in cells treated with ADM than in those treated with As2O3 and the reduction was additionally increased in cells treated with a combination of the two compounds. Conclusions (1)Either As2O3 or ADM can downregulate the expression of survivin in HepG2 cells in a concentration-or time-dependent manner; (2)At the same concentration, ADM is more effective than As2O3 on the downregulation of survivin expression in HepG2 cells, but the effect can be enhanced by combination of these two drugs. (3)As2O3 and ADM may induce apoptosis in HepG2 cells through the downregulation of survivin expression and thus exert their anti-cancer effect. Their combination may enhance their anti-tumor effect, so that in clinical use, the dosage of each durg may be reduced.

5.Recent advances of animal models of renal interstitial fibrosis
Basic & Clinical Medicine 2006;0(11):-
Renal interstitial fibrosis closely correlates with deteriotation of renal function.The experiments on animal models are necessary for studying renal interstitial fibrosis.Researchers should find right animal models according to different objectives.Research advancement of widely-used eight animal models of renal interstitial fibrosis,such as unilateral ureteral obstruction,cyclosporine A nephropathy and chronic aristolochic acid nephropathy,are reviewed in this paper.
6.Preliminary study of apoptosis in human ovarian cell line COC1 induced by ultrasound and its mechanism
Journal of Chongqing Medical University 1986;0(03):-
Objective:To investigate the antitumor effect of Low-Frequency Pulse Forcusd Ultrasound(LFPFU) exposure in human cell line COC1,and to clarify its probable mechanism.Methods:The growth inhibitory effect of ultrasound exposure[0.8MHz,83.6W/cm 2,pulse duration(PD) 50?s;sonication time of 10s] on COC1 cell was observed by MTT colormetric assay.Apoptosis was analyzed using flow cytometry(FCM) and terminal deoxynucleotidyl transferase-mediated dUTP-digoxin nick end labeling(TUNEL),and fluorescent microscope and electron microscope were applied to detect the morphological changes of COC1 cell.The protein expression of bcl-2 and bax affected by LFPFU were determined by FCM and immunofluorescent techniques.Results:Sonication could obviously suppress proliferation of COC1 cells surviving ultrasound exposure.The absorbance value(A 570 )of MTT decreased significantly at 12h,24h,36h and 48h after sonication as compared with control group.The hightest apoptosis rate was found to reach 23.57?4.62% by FCM,and brown-colored positive apoptotic cells were observed with TUNEL method at 6h after sonication.Typical morphological changes of apoptosis such as apoptotic body was found under fluorescent microscope and transmission electron microscope.Fluorescence index(FI) of bcl-2 decreased,and Fl of bax increased after LFPFU exposure.Conclusion:LFPFU can induce apoptosis in vitro in human ovarian cell line COC1 surviving ultrasound exposure.The bcl-2 and bax protein may be involved in the apoptotic process.
7.Experimental study on hydroxychloroquine raised insulin sensitivity in insulin resistance rat models
Journal of Chongqing Medical University 1986;0(04):-
Objective:To observe the effects of hydroxychloroquine on insulin sensitivity in high-fat feeding rats.Methods:After administrating hydroxychloroquine,the glucose infusion rate (GIR) determined by euglycemic clamp was used to measure the insulin sensitivity,and determining fasting plasma glucose,lipid and insulin.Results:(1)In high-fat feeding rats,the GIR60-120 was lower and the fasting plasma glucose,insulin,lipid levels were higher than those in normal feeding rats.(2)Hydroxychloroquine,rosiglitazone and metformin increased insulin sensitivity (the value of GIR60-120 was 9.3?1.2,11.6?1.4 and 9.8?1.3 mg.kg/min,respectively) in insulin resistance (IR) models.Moreover,the fasting glucose and some plasma lipid indices were improved in the IR rats with hydroxychloroquine administration.Conclusion:It is indicated that hydroxychloroquine could raise insulin sensitivity of IR rats with high-fat feeding,which was similar to metfomin but lower than rosiglitazone.In addition,hydroxychloroquine also could improve the glucose and blood lipid of the IR rats in some extent.

9.Establishment of hyperinsulinemic euglycemic clamp technique
Journal of Chongqing Medical University 2003;0(05):-
Objective:To establish a hyperinsulinemic euglycemic clamp technique for the study of insulin sensitivity in Chinese.Methods:A hyperinsulinemic euglycemic clamp technique was used to the study of methodology in 8 normal weight subjects with normal glucose tolerance.Results:(1)When a higher level of insulin was created during maintaining fasting euglycemia,the secretion of endogenous insulin and hepatic glucose production were completely inhibited.The secretion of counter-regulatory hormones(cortisol,growth hormone and glucagon) was not significantly stimulated..(2)During the steady-state of hyperinsulinemic euglycemic clamp,the glucose disposal rate was 9.25?0.25mg/(kg.min)Conclusion:The hyperinsulinemic euglycemic clamp technique was established successfully in Chinese.During the steady-state of exogenous insulin and glucose metabolism,glucose utilization increased.
10.Antitumor components from sponge-derived fungus Penicillium auratiogriseum Sp-19
Chinese Journal of Marine Drugs 2000;0(06):-
Objective To isolate and identify the antitumor bioactive components from the fermentation of the fungus Penicillium auratiogriseum Sp-19 derived from sponge Mycale plumose.Methods The antitumor components were isolated by bioassay-guided fractionation and using solvent extraction,silica gel column chromatography and preparative HPLC.Their structures were established by physicochemical properties and spectral analyses.The cytotoxicities of compounds were evaluated by SRB method.Results and Conclusion Five alkaloid compounds were isolated and identified as fructigenines A(1),deacetyl fructigenines A(2),fructigenines B(3),1,4-benzodiazepine-2,5-diones(4) and cyclopenin(5),respectively.Compound 4 and 5 showed cytotoxicity at the concentration of 3 ?g?mL~(-1)against tsFT210 cell line.
